<div class="entry">content</div> <div class="entry">content</div> <div"> <div class="entry">content</div> <div class="entry">content</div> <div"> <div class="entry">content</div> <div class="entry">content</div> <div" />

特定のdivの後にすべてのdivスタイル

私は、特定のdivの後のすべてのエントリのスタイルを変更したいと思います。例を参照してください。これは子セレクタで可能ですか?ありがとう!

<div class="wrapper">
    <div class="entry">content</div>
    <div class="entry">content</div>
    <div class="CHANGE">content</div>
    <div class="entry">content</div>
    <div class="entry">content</div>
</div>
1

2 答え

このセレクタ:

div.CHANGE ~ div {your rules;}
5
追加された
〜のことを知りませんでしたこのCSS3または2ですか?ありがとう!
追加された 著者 uriah,
IE7 +は私が必要なすべてです。みなさんありがとう
追加された 著者 uriah,
それはCSS3であり、あなたが望むほど広範に実装されているわけではありません。ブラウザ間の互換性を保証するために、jQueryを使用する方がよいでしょう。
追加された 著者 solendil,
追加された 著者 steveax,

div.wrapper 直接要素の場合

div.wrapper > div {your rules;}
2
追加された